What sets End of Lease Rubbish Removal apart from a basic rubbish collection is the understanding that these jobs are generally time-critical. A lease doesn't end on a flexible date chosen by the renter; it ends on a date set out in the agreement, with a final assessment reserved in around it. This indicates an End of Lease Rubbish Removal group has to be trustworthy, prompt and prepared to work around a renter's moving schedule rather than the other way around. Numerous Sydney-based operators now use versatile reserving windows, consisting of morning or weekend slots, exactly since moving day rarely falls nicely within standard business hours. The very best service providers will also interact plainly about arrival times and provide a realistic estimate of the length of time the clearance will take, which matters enormously when a renter is likewise coordinating removalists, cleaners and, in a lot of cases, a new lease starting on the very same day.

The particles encountered throughout an End‑of‑Lease Rubbish Removal project here is normally more varied than many people presume. It isn't limited to regular bagged trash; it frequently makes up items tenants have actually been delaying for months, never handling to dispose of appropriately. You'll discover aging rugs, damaged shelves, obsolete microwaves, damaged table, worn‑out sofas, and boxes of valuables left by previous housemates emerging when the serious packaging begins. Terraces, garages, and storage closets are generally the greatest perpetrators, hiding things that have actually sat untouched because the lease began. A thorough End‑of‑Lease Rubbish Removal service addresses all of this by carrying out a detailed walkthrough of the premises, guaranteeing absolutely nothing is neglected and the final evaluation isn't compromised by an undetected heap of scrap in a forgotten corner.

Property owners and managers gain just as much benefit from End‑of‑Lease Rubbish Removal as the leaving tenants, even though occupants normally arrange and fund the service. A premises that is completely cleared of debris-- instead of being left with roaming items tossed into closets or piled at the back-- is much simpler to ready for new residents. It can be cleaned, photographed and put back on the marketplace quicker, decreasing vacancy durations that drain pipes landlords' earnings. Real‑estate representatives managing numerous Sydney rentals frequently advise occupants to utilize End‑of‑Lease Rubbish Removal due to the fact that it minimises disputes over bond deductions. When a property is returned genuinely devoid of rubbish, there is far less scope for arguments about cleansing or removal charges being subtracted from the renter's deposit, which benefits both sides and helps keep the handover smooth and friendly.

Choosing the best End of Lease Rubbish Removal service provider eventually boils down to dependability, openness and a determination to handle the task appropriately rather than cutting corners. Prices must be clear from the beginning, preferably based upon the volume of items being eliminated instead of a vague hourly charge that can blow out all of a sudden. A reliable group will likewise take an accountable approach to disposal, sorting out anything that can be contributed or recycled instead of sending it all straight to land fill, which matters to an increasing number of ecologically conscious tenants and property owners in New South Wales.
